Services Offered by Professional House Locksmiths
Professional locksmith professionals use a series of services customized to satisfy the security needs of house owners. A few of the typical services consist of:
Lock Installation: Whether you're moving into a new home or updating your security, a locksmith can assist you pick and install the ideal locks.
Lock Repair: If you have a malfunctioning lock, a locksmith can identify the issue and repair it, which may conserve you the cost of a replacement.
Rekeying: This service involves changing the inner operations of a lock so that a brand-new key is required to run it. It's an economical solution when you lose your keys or wish to prevent former occupants or owners from accessing your home.
Emergency Services: Many locksmith professionals supply emergency services for lockouts, lost secrets, or urgent repairs. They can react quickly to restore your security.
Security Assessment: A professional locksmith can conduct an extensive assessment of your home's security and advise improvements, such as better locks or a total security system upgrade.
Master Key Systems: For bigger homes or residential or commercial properties with multiple locks, a locksmith can develop a master key system that streamlines gain access to while keeping security.

What to Look for When Hiring a Locksmith
When looking for a professional locksmith, it's necessary to discover somebody who is qualified, trustworthy, and reliable. Here's a list of key considerations:
Licensing and Insurance: Always examine if the locksmith is certified and guaranteed. This safeguards you in case of any damages or accidents during the service.
Experience and Reputation: Look for locksmith professionals with a strong reputation and a great track record. locksmiths esher and suggestions from good friends or family can assist in this regard.
Schedule: Ensure the locksmith uses services that fit your schedule, particularly if you need emergency services.
Transparent Pricing: A trusted locksmith ought to offer clear price quotes before starting any work, avoiding surprise costs.
Service warranty: Inquire about guarantees on parts and labor. A great locksmith will back up their work.
Safety Precautions and Tips
While employing a locksmith, it assists to be careful. Here are some security tips:
Do Your Research: Before you need a locksmith, research and compile a list of possible prospects. In this manner, you will not feel rushed into a choice in an emergency.
Ask for Identification: When the locksmith gets here, request identification and organization cards. This helps make sure that you're handling a legitimate professional.
Get a Written Estimate: Before any work starts, constantly ask for a composed estimate detailing the costs included.
Inspect Background: If possible, inspect the locksmith's background or request references to validate their trustworthiness.
Often Asked Questions (FAQ)
1. Just how much does a locksmith generally charge?
Locksmith charges can vary widely depending upon the service needed, location, and time of service (e.g., after-hours charges). Usually, expect to pay in between ₤ 50 to ₤ 150 for basic services, with emergency services potentially costing more.
2. Can a locksmith unlock any door?
A lot of professional locksmiths can unlock a variety of door types, consisting of residential, industrial, and automobile doors. Nevertheless, particular high-security locks might require specialized devices and competence.
3. What should I do in a lockout scenario?
If you discover yourself locked out of your home, the very first step is to remain calm. Contact a professional locksmith who provides emergency services, and think about inspecting if you have an extra key with a trusted neighbor or member of the family.
4. How typically should I change my locks?
It's recommended to change your locks whenever you move into a brand-new home or if you feel your security has been compromised. Frequently reassessing your home's security is likewise an excellent practice.
5. Are locksmith services available 24/7?
Numerous locksmiths use 24/7 emergency services, but it's important to verify this ahead of time. Always pick a locksmith who guarantees you of support in immediate situations.
